Update rpm spec for protovpn-cli

%global github_name linux-cli | |
%global srcname protonvpn_cli | |
Name: protonvpn-cli | |
Version: 2.2.6 | |
Release: 1%{?dist} | |
Summary: Linux command-line client for ProtonVPN written in Python | |
License: GPLv3 | |
URL: https://github.com/ProtonVPN/%{github_name} | |
Source: %{url}/archive/v%{version}/%{github_name}-%{version}.tar.gz | |
BuildArch: noarch | |
BuildRequires: python3 | |
BuildRequires: python3-devel | |
Requires: openvpn | |
%if 0%{?fedora} || 0%{?.el8} | |
Recommends: dialog | |
Recommends: NetworkManager-openvpn | |
Suggests: NetworkManager-openvpn-gnome | |
%else | |
Requires: dialog | |
%endif | |
%description | |
The official Linux CLI for ProtonVPN. | |
ProtonVPN-CLI is a full rewrite of the bash protonvpn-cli in Python, which adds | |
more features and functionality with the purpose of improving readability, | |
speed and reliability. | |
ProtonVPN-CLI features a DNS Leak Protection feature, which makes sure that | |
your online traffic uses ProtonVPN's DNS Servers. This prevents third parties | |
(like your ISP) from being able to see your DNS queries (and, therefore, your | |
browsing history). | |
%prep | |
%autosetup -n %{github_name}-%{version} | |
%build | |
%py3_build | |
%install | |
%py3_install | |
%files | |
%license LICENSE | |
%doc README.md | |
%{python3_sitelib}/%{srcname}-*.egg-info/ | |
%{python3_sitelib}/%{srcname}/ | |
%{_bindir}/protonvpn | |
%changelog | |
* Tue Feb 16 2021 Alexandru Cheltuitor <acrandom@pm.me> - 2.2.6-1 | |
- Enhancement: Properly specifies versioning when contacting Proton API | |
* Wed Jan 27 2021 Fedora Release Engineering <releng@fedoraproject.org> - 2.2.4-3 | |
- Rebuilt for https://fedoraproject.org/wiki/Fedora_34_Mass_Rebuild | |
* Tue Jul 28 2020 Fedora Release Engineering <releng@fedoraproject.org> - 2.2.4-2 | |
- Rebuilt for https://fedoraproject.org/wiki/Fedora_33_Mass_Rebuild | |
* Mon Jun 01 2020 Justin W. Flory <jflory7@fedoraproject.org> - 2.2.4-1 | |
- Enhancement: Option to define API domain via config | |
- Enhancement: Improve wording on connection failure | |
- Bug fix: Error during connection when IPv6 is disabled system-wide | |
- Bug fix: Unable to change DNS in containers | |
- Bug fix: pgrep not working on some distros | |
- Bug fix: Failing to connect when choosing a server via dialog menu | |
* Tue May 26 2020 Miro HronĨok <mhroncok@redhat.com> - 2.2.2-8 | |
- Rebuilt for Python 3.9 | |
* Fri Mar 27 2020 Justin W. Flory <jflory7@fedoraproject.org> - 2.2.2-7 | |
- Approved package for official Fedora repositories | |
- Remove Requires handled by Python dependency generator (BZ #1809814) | |
* Fri Mar 27 2020 Justin W. Flory <jflory7@fedoraproject.org> - 2.2.2-6 | |
- Remove python3-dialog as dependency (already Required automatically) | |
* Mon Mar 16 2020 Justin W. Flory <jflory7@fedoraproject.org> - 2.2.2-5 | |
- Remove tags not used in Fedora packages | |
- Add missing dependencies tracked in upstream requirements.txt | |
* Tue Mar 03 2020 Justin W. Flory <jflory7@fedoraproject.org> - 2.2.2-4 | |
- Adhere to Fedora Packaging Guidelines via fedora-review | |
* Wed Feb 26 2020 Justin W. Flory <jflory7@fedoraproject.org> - 2.2.2-1 | |
- Update to latest upstream | |
* Mon Feb 3 2020 Justin W. Flory <jflory7@fedoraproject.org> - 2.2.1-1 | |
- Update to latest upstream | |
* Wed Dec 25 2019 Justin W. Flory <jflory7@fedoraproject.org> - 2.2.0-1 | |
- First protonvpn-cli package |
